九龙江流域森林生态修复模式建立与评价

摘    要:通过对九龙江上游流域森林生态环境现状调查分析,表明:九龙江上游流域森林生态系统仍然脆弱,森林结构不舍理,林种、树种、龄级结构比例失调;林分总体质量下降,并严重导致为空间分布不均衡的破碎性和单一性的残次林;森林资源管护机制不落实,环境污染和“青山挂白”急待绿化整治。按照“绿、亮、美”要求和以人为本的原则,建立了适宜九龙江上游流域森林生态修复模式,并对实施效果进行评价。
